About E. Haydn Walters

E. Haydn Walters is a scholar working on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Physiology, Immunology and Allergy, Epidemiology and Surgery, having authored 525 papers that have together received 19.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Asthma and respiratory diseases (232 papers),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) Research (171 papers), Respiratory and Cough-Related Research (97 papers), Respiratory Support and Mechanisms (64 papers), Inhalation and Respiratory Drug Delivery (63 papers), Interstitial Lung Diseases and Idiopathic Pulmonary Fibrosis (53 papers), Allergic Rhinitis and Sensitization (43 papers) and Neonatal Respiratory Health Research (35 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Physiology (9.3k citations),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(11.3k citations), Immunology and Allergy (2.1k citations), Issues, ethics and legal aspects (422 citations) and Emergency Medical Services (844 citations). E. Haydn Walters has collaborated with scholars based in Australia, United Kingdom and United States. Frequent co-authors include Michael J. Abramson, Chris Ward, Richard Wood‐Baker, Julia AE Walters, DP Johns, David W. Reid, Sukhwinder Singh Sohal, Peter G. Gibson, Francis Thien and Shyamali C. Dharmage. Their work appears in journals such as Respirology, Thorax, Cochrane Database of Systematic Reviews, European Respiratory Journal and American Journal of Respiratory and Critical Care Medicine.
